Definition of cheesecake noun from the Oxford Advanced Learner's Dictionary

cheesecake

noun
 
/ˈtʃiːzkeɪk/
 
/ˈtʃiːzkeɪk/
[countable, uncountable]
jump to other results
  1. a cold dessert (= a sweet dish) made from a soft mixture of cream cheese, sugar, eggs, etc. on a base of cake or biscuits broken into small pieces, sometimes with fruit on top
    • a strawberry cheesecake
    • Is there any cheesecake left?
